Certain games will no longer be available at
end of license with NetEase on January 23, 2023
Blizzard Entertainment, Inc. announced today that it will be
suspending most Blizzard game services in mainland China due to the
expiration of the current licensing agreements with NetEase, Inc.
on January 23, 2023. This includes World of Warcraft®,
Hearthstone®, Warcraft® III: Reforged, Overwatch®, the StarCraft®
series, Diablo III®, and Heroes of the Storm®. Diablo Immortal®
co-development and publishing is covered under a separate agreement
between the two companies.
Blizzard Entertainment has had licensing agreements with NetEase
since 2008, covering the publication of these Blizzard titles in
China. The two parties have not reached a deal to renew the
agreements that is consistent with Blizzard’s operating principles
and commitments to players and employees, and the agreements are
set to expire in January 2023.
We will suspend new sales in the coming days and Chinese players
will be receiving details of how this will work soon. Upcoming
releases for World of Warcraft: Dragonflight, Hearthstone: March of
the Lich King, and season 2 of Overwatch 2 will proceed later this
year.
“We’re immensely grateful for the passion our Chinese community
has shown throughout the nearly 20 years we’ve been bringing our
games to China through NetEase and other partners,” said Mike
Ybarra, president, Blizzard Entertainment. “Their enthusiasm and
creativity inspire us, and we are looking for alternatives to bring
our games back to players in the future.”
About Blizzard Entertainment, Inc.
Best known for iconic video game universes including Warcraft®,
Overwatch®, Diablo®, and StarCraft®, Blizzard Entertainment, Inc.
(www.blizzard.com), a division of Activision Blizzard (NASDAQ:
ATVI), is a premier developer and publisher of entertainment
experiences. Blizzard Entertainment has created some of the
industry’s most critically acclaimed and genre-defining games over
the last 30 years, with a track record that includes multiple Game
of the Year awards. Blizzard Entertainment engages tens of millions
of players around the world with titles available on PC via
Battle.net®, Xbox, PlayStation, Nintendo Switch, iOS, and
Android.
